如何使用VPS访问外网?有哪些详细教程和步骤?
| 方法名称 |
适用场景 |
配置难度 |
稳定性 |
速度 |
| Shadowsocks |
个人日常使用 |
中等 |
高 |
较快 |
| VPN |
企业或团队使用 |
高 |
高 |
中等 |
| V2Ray |
高级用户,需要高安全性 |
高 |
高 |
快 |
| SOCKS5代理 |
简单浏览 |
低 |
中等 |
慢 |
VPS访问外网教程
准备工作
在开始之前,确保你已经具备以下条件:
- 一台已经购买并配置好的VPS
- 基本的Linux命令行操作知识
- 一个可以访问外网的网络环境
方法一:Shadowsocks配置
Shadowsocks是一个轻量级的代理工具,配置简单且速度快。
- 安装Shadowsocks服务器端
sudo apt-get update
sudo apt-get install python-pip
pip install shadowsocks
- 配置Shadowsocks
创建一个配置文件
/etc/shadowsocks.json,内容如下:
{
"server":"yourserverip",
"serverport":8388,
"localaddress": "127.0.0.1",
"localport":1080,
"password":"yourpassword",
"timeout":300,
"method":"aes-256-cfb"
}
- 启动Shadowsocks
ssserver -c /etc/shadowsocks.json -d start
方法二:VPN配置
VPN适合需要更高安全性的用户。
- 安装OpenVPN
sudo apt-get install openvpn
- 下载配置文件
从OpenVPN官网下载适合的配置文件,或使用
easy-rsa生成自己的证书。
- 启动OpenVPN
sudo openvpn --config /path/to/your/config.ovpn
常见问题及解决方案
| 问题 |
原因 |
解决方案 |
| 连接速度慢 |
服务器带宽不足 |
更换服务器或升级带宽 |
| 无法连接 |
防火墙设置 |
检查并调整防火墙规则 |
| 配置文件错误 |
格式不正确或路径错误 |
重新检查配置文件格式和路径 |
| 端口被封锁 |
运营商封锁 |
更换端口或使用混淆技术 |
注意事项
- 确保你的VPS提供商允许使用代理工具
- 定期更新软件以获取最新的安全补丁
- 不要使用弱密码,建议使用强密码生成器
- 考虑使用多因素认证增加安全性
通过以上步骤,你可以安全高效地使用VPS访问外网。根据你的需求选择最适合的方法,并注意遵守当地法律法规。
发表评论